Water Extraction and Its Impacts
Water extraction services play a critical role in mitigating the harmful effects of excess water buildup in various environments. When water accumulates excessively, it can lead to severe consequences:
- Structural Damage: Excess water can weaken building materials, causing structural damage to walls, floors, and foundations.
- Mold Growth: Damp environments create an ideal breeding ground for mold, which can pose health hazards and damage property.
- Electrical Hazards: Water can penetrate electrical systems, creating dangerous hazards and damaging equipment.
- Property Loss: Excessive water can irreparably damage furniture, electronics, and other valuable possessions.
Where Can You Extract Water?
Water extraction services are applicable in numerous settings where excess water poses a problem:
Residential Properties
* Basement flooding
* Water damage from burst pipes or appliances
* Storm damage
* Overflowing bathtubs or sinks
Commercial Buildings
* Flooded offices or warehouses
* Water damage from fire suppression systems
* Roof leaks or burst pipes
* Flooding due to natural disasters
Industrial Facilities
* Equipment leaks or spills
* Water damage from heavy machinery
* Flooding from industrial processes
* Water disposal or containment
Water extraction services utilize specialized equipment and techniques to remove excess water effectively and efficiently, preventing further damage and restoring affected areas to a safe and habitable condition.
